Safety Precautions & Essential Handling Equipment

Mandatory Safety Gear

  • Cotton/nylon clean gloves (avoid bare hands to prevent oil/sweat contamination)
  • Impact-resistant safety goggles for cutting and shaping processes
  • Flame-resistant aprons during welding operations
  • Non-slip, steel-toed safety shoes for heavy coil handling

Recommended Handling Tools

  • Plastic/coated wire cutters and precision bending tools
  • Non-abrasive lifting straps for titanium wire coils
  • Clean, dry storage bins and dust-proof packaging
  • Argon gas equipment for TIG/MIG welding with ERTi-2 compliant wire

Optimal Storage Guidelines for ASTM B863 Grade 2 Titanium Wire

Long-term performance of ASTM B863 Grade 2 Titanium Wire depends heavily on proper storage. Follow these professional guidelines from PSX:

  1. Store in a dry, ventilated, dust-free indoor environment (humidity ≤ 60%)
  2. Keep away from acids, alkalis, salts, chlorine, and corrosive chemicals
  3. Use sealed plastic packaging and avoid direct contact with steel/iron surfaces
  4. Support coils with wooden pallets to prevent deformation and contamination
  5. Label batches clearly with material certificates and test reports

Cutting & Shaping Best Practices for Titanium Wire

ASTM B863 Grade 2 Titanium Wire from PSX features excellent ductility and cold-workability, but precision processing ensures zero defects:

Cutting Procedures

  • Use sharp, clean cutters; avoid dull tools that cause burrs or cracks
  • Deburr all cut edges to maintain dimensional accuracy
  • Cool cutting areas to prevent overheating and oxidation

Shaping & Forming

  • Bend and weave in annealed soft state without cracking
  • Compatible with precision drawing, stamping, winding, and mesh processing
  • Use titanium CNC machining for high-precision custom components

Critical Mistakes to Avoid When Handling Titanium Wire

  • Touching titanium wire with bare hands (causes permanent surface contamination)
  • Storing with steel, copper, or other dissimilar metals (leads to galvanic corrosion)
  • Overheating during cutting or welding (destroys titanium’s passivation layer)
  • Using abrasive tools that scratch the wire surface
  • Exposing coils to outdoor moisture, seawater, or chemical fumes

Routine Maintenance & Inspection Procedures

PSX recommends regular inspection for ASTM B863 Grade 2 Titanium Wire to ensure industrial reliability:

  1. Visual inspection for scratches, rust, discoloration, or deformation
  2. Check packaging integrity and environmental conditions monthly
  3. Verify material certifications (EN 10204 3.1) match product batches
  4. Test mechanical properties before large-scale production use
  5. Clean surface contaminants with pure alcohol before welding or forming

Industry Standard Compliance & Certification Overview

ASTM B863 is the global general specification for titanium and titanium alloy wires, defining chemical composition, mechanical properties, dimensional tolerances, and testing methods. ASTM B863 Grade 2 Titanium Wire must meet strict criteria for tensile strength (345–485 MPa), elongation, and corrosion resistance. Additional standards include EN 10204 3.1 (material certification), ERTi-2 (welding wire), RoHS, REACH, and ASTM F67 (medical biocompatibility).
